1.下载linux 平台的对应Qt5.5.1
https://download.qt.io/new_archive/qt/5.5/5.5.1/
2.开始安装,执行下面的命令
sudo chmod 777 qt-opensource-linux-x64-5.5.1.run
./qt-opensource-linux-x64-5.5.1.run
ubutu 缺少libssl,会遇到一下报错
安装libssl1.0 ,解决此问题
3.缺少gcc 编译环境报错,解决办法
4.项目 qmake报错,解决办法
5.运行项目报错 x11/extension/shape.h: No such file or ditrectory
6.X11/extensions/XTest.h:没有那个文件或目录
7.缺少x11/xlib.h
解决方法:
sudo apt-get install libx11-dev
安装失败的话就换源:
参考这篇文章:https://blog.csdn.net/konglingna2016/article/details/121148599
要把原来的源删掉,换成阿里云或者清华的
在qt里记得重新qmake